System.Actions.TContainedAction

Aus Appmethod Libraries
Wechseln zu: Navigation, Suche

System.Classes.TBasicActionSystem.Classes.TComponentSystem.Classes.TPersistentSystem.TObjectTContainedAction

Object Pascal

TContainedAction = class(TBasicAction)

C++

class PASCALIMPLEMENTATION TContainedAction : public System::Classes::TBasicAction

Eigenschaften

Typ Sichtbarkeit Quelle Unit Übergeordnet
class public
System.Actions.pas
System.Actions.hpp
System.Actions System.Actions

Beschreibung

TContainedAction ist die Basisklasse für Aktionen, die nach Kategorien gruppiert und in Aktionslisten angezeigt werden können.

TContainedAction führt Eigenschaften und Methoden ein, über die Aktionen in einer Aktionsliste angezeigt werden können. Die Eigenschaften von TContainedAction enthalten Informationen über die Beziehung zwischen der Aktion und ihrer Aktionsliste. Methoden von TContainedAction überschreiben die Methoden der Basisklasse zur Berücksichtigung der Aktionsliste, die Eigentümer der Aktion ist.

TContainedAction definiert die published-Eigenschaft Category.

Objekte vom Typ TContainedAction können einer Kategorie (Category) von Aktionen zugeordnet werden. Anhand dieser Kategorie werden die Aktionen zur Laufzeit mit dem Aktionslisten-Editor oder dem Aktionsmanager-Editor (nur verfügbar in der VCL) in einer Aktionsliste angeordnet.

Hinweis: In der XE3-Version von RAD Studio wurden die Methoden Execute und Update aus der Klasse TContainedAction in die Klassen FMX.ActnList.TCustomAction und Vcl.ActnList.TCustomAction verschoben.

Siehe auch